Cancellation Or Suspension Of Registration In The Boursa Kuwait

How to cancel or stop the registration in the Boursa Kuwait for the persons registered in it?

According to the rules of the Boursa Kuwait, registration in the stock exchange is canceled or suspended at the request of the person registered in the stock exchange or by the stock exchange, and below we will explain how to cancel or stop the registration by the stock exchange as well as at the request of the person registered in the stock exchange.

Cancellation or suspension of registration in the Boursa Kuwait by the Stock Exchange

The Stock Exchange shall suspend or cancel the registration of the person registered in the Stock Exchange if the Capital Markets Authority revokes or suspends the securities activity license issued to him regarding the activity registered on it, the stock exchange may take the decision to suspend or cancel if one of the following is proven to it:

  1. Failure to meet the conditions for continuing registration and the criteria applied under the provisions of Law No. 7 of 2010, its executive regulations, or the rules of the Boursa Kuwait.
  2. The occurrence of a person registered in the Stock Exchange in one of the cases that result in the suspension or cancellation of the registration in accordance with the rules of the Boursa Kuwait

The Stock Exchange issues a reasoned decision to suspend or cancel the registration of the person registered in the Stock Exchange, and this decision is effective from the date of its publication on the Stock Exchange’s website or notification thereof, or any other person in relation to any violation that may have occurred prior to the date of the Stock Exchange’s decision to cancel or stop the registration.

Cancellation or suspension of registration in the Boursa Kuwait at the request of the person registered in the Stock Exchange

First: Cancel the registration

A person registered in the stock exchange may submit an application to cancel the registration of some or all of the activities of the securities on which he is registered, as follows:

  1. The person registered in the Stock Exchange submits a request for deregistration according to the form approved by the Stock Exchange, provided that all documents and information required by the Stock Exchange are attached to the application, and that the documents include evidence of payment of the prescribed fee.
  2. The Stock Exchange shall notify the applicant by providing it with any additional documents or information if it deems it necessary. If the applicant fails to submit the required documents and information within the period specified by the Stock Exchange in the notification without an excuse acceptable to the Stock Exchange, the application shall be considered null and void.
  3. The Stock Exchange shall decide on the application for deregistration within ten days from the date of receiving this application, complete with all information and documents.

The Stock Exchange shall notify the applicant for deregistration of its decision regarding the decision on this application. In the event of rejection, the decision must be justified.

Second: Temporary cessation of activity

In the event that the registered person in the stock exchange desires to temporarily stop the practice of securities activity, he must notify the stock exchange of the date of stopping and the reasons for his decision, at least three months prior to the date of the actual ceasing.
